Clearers laud EC transition extension for non-EU CCPs

Absent the extension, OCC estimates extra $74 billion in RWAs for European members

eu-deadline-calulation
Time on their side? AACB says the extension will enable a thorough assessment of the jurisdictions that remain subject to an equivalence determination

Clearing market participants have welcomed European Commission plans to extend transitional provisions related to bank capital requirements for exposures to central counterparties (CCPs) based outside the EU.
